Observing that caste-based discrimination cannot be permitted in a country governed by the rule of law, the Madras High Court on Thursday directed the Ariyalur Superintendent of Police to ensure that Scheduled Caste (SC) persons are not prevented from entering the Puthukudi Ayyanar Temple in Udayarpalayam taluk.

The NASA-Axiom-ISRO tie-up is an admirable outcome
A crew of four astronauts including India's Shubhanshu Shukla completed their roughly two-week mission to the International Space Station on July 15. Mr. Shukla's trip was presumed to have been an intensive rehearsal ahead of his flight as part of India's first batch of astronauts for ISRO's 'Gaganyaan' mission, currently expected in 2027.
